Cashier pay range in Nebraska
| Percentile | Annual wage | Meaning |
| 10th percentile (entry) | $28,080 | Lowest-paid 10% earn less than this |
| 25th percentile | $29,140 | A quarter earn less |
| Median (50th) | $30,250 | Half earn more, half earn less |
| 75th percentile | $34,630 | Top quarter starts here |
| 90th percentile (top) | $36,070 | Highest-paid 10% earn more than this |
BLS reports 20,650 Cashier jobs in Nebraska (occupation code 41-2011, “Cashiers”).
Gross vs. take-home in Nebraska
A median Cashier salary of $30,250 doesn’t all reach your bank account. After federal income tax, Social Security, and Medicare, plus Nebraska state income tax, a single filer keeps about $25,778 — an effective tax rate of 14.8%.
| Gross (median) | $30,250 |
| Federal income tax | −$1,450 |
| Social Security + Medicare | −$2,314 |
| Nebraska state income tax | −$708 |
| Take-home (annual) | $25,778 |
| Take-home (monthly) | $2,148 |

Sources and methodology
Wage and employment figures: BLS OEWS May 2025 (state file, released April 2026) — the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ics survey, the most authoritative public salary dataset. Take-home estimate: 2026 federal brackets, FICA, and verified Nebraska state tax rules (single filer, standard deduction, no credits or local taxes). Estimates only — not financial advice.
